Banana flour can be used as a mixture material for various cakes/breads (wet and dry cakes), and for infant feeding. Banana flour contains low gluten, so it could not be used as the main cake material. Therefore, to produce high quality cake, banana flour must be mixed with wheat flour.Banana flour is made from...
